How AI Transforms Live Betting in Real Time
Live betting, where wagers shift with every play, twist, or score, relies on odds that update faster than a blink; AI steps in as the unseen force driving those changes, processing vast data streams to recalibrate probabilities second by second. Bookmakers once depended on human traders scanning stats and reacting manually, but now algorithms crunch live feeds from video analysis, player tracking, and crowd sentiment, adjusting lines before bettors even notice the momentum swing. Turns out, this invisible hand not only speeds things up but sharpens accuracy, as data from major leagues shows odds shifting 20-30 times per minute during peak action like NBA overtime or Premier League comebacks.
Experts who've dissected these systems note how machine learning models, trained on historical outcomes combined with real-time inputs, predict shifts with precision humans can't match; for instance, during a tennis match, AI factors in serve speed, player fatigue via wearable data, and even weather on outdoor courts, tweaking odds on the next point before the ball bounces. And while bettors chase value, bookmakers balance books automatically, hedging risks across millions of global wagers; that's where the rubber meets the road, as one observer in the industry puts it.
The Data Engine Powering AI Odds Adjustments
AI pulls from an arsenal of sources—live video feeds parsed by computer vision, biometric data from athletes' trackers, social media buzz gauging public hype, and even economic indicators affecting cash flow into bets—blending them into predictive models that evolve continuously. Research from Stanford University's sports analytics lab reveals how these systems integrate over 1,000 variables per event, from ball trajectory in soccer to injury probabilities derived from medical scans; figures indicate error rates drop below 5% compared to traditional methods hovering around 15%.
But here's the thing: not all data carries equal weight, since AI employs reinforcement learning to prioritize what's proven most predictive; take NFL games, where weather APIs and referee bias patterns (flagged by historical calls) influence over/under totals mid-quarter, shifting lines by 0.5 points in seconds. People who've studied bookmaker APIs observe similar patterns in basketball, with shot clock data and defensive rotations feeding models that adjust player props instantly.
Speed and Precision: AI's Edge Over Human Traders
Human traders, no matter how sharp, cap out at adjusting a handful of markets per minute, whereas AI handles thousands simultaneously across events worldwide; data from the American Gaming Association highlights how U.S. sportsbooks cut latency to under 100 milliseconds, enabling odds to reflect a goal before networks broadcast it. This precision minimizes bookmaker losses, as algorithms simulate millions of game scenarios per second to set "true" probabilities, balancing liabilities before patterns emerge.
What's interesting is how this plays out in volatile sports like MMA, where AI scans fighter vitals and strike data to flip fight odds mid-round if a contender tires; one case from UFC 289 showed lines moving 15% in 20 seconds after a takedown flurry, catching sharp bettors off-guard while novices piled in late. Observers note that such responsiveness, fueled by edge computing on bookie servers, keeps markets efficient even during black swan events like red cards or buzzer-beaters.

Impact on Bettors: Opportunities and Challenges
Bettors now face a landscape where value hunts require split-second timing, since AI erodes edges faster than ever; studies from the University of Nevada's gaming research center found that recreational players lose 2-3% more on live markets due to these rapid shifts, while pros leverage secondary data like proprietary models to stay ahead. Yet, for those tuned in, AI democratizes access—mobile apps push personalized odds based on past bets, highlighting inefficiencies before they vanish.
Take one bettor profiled in industry reports who capitalized on AI lag during esports like League of Legends, where server delays create brief windows for arbitrage; across platforms, odds diverge for milliseconds, allowing savvy plays before synchronization. That said, the flip side emerges in addiction risks, as constant updates fuel impulsive wagering; Canadian research from the Health Canada gambling studies indicates live betting volumes spiked 40% post-AI adoption, prompting calls for session timers.
Bookmaker Strategies: Leveraging AI for Profit
Operators deploy AI not just for odds but dynamic pricing, where high-volume markets tighten faster to protect margins; Australian industry data from the Australian Communications and Media Authority reports reveal gross gaming revenue up 25% in live segments thanks to these tools, as algorithms detect sharp money and adjust accordingly. And in multi-market events like the Olympics, AI correlates bets across sports, preventing correlated losses from cascading.
Now, with April 2026 looming, regulators in regions like Nevada eye AI transparency rules, mandating disclosures on model influences to curb manipulation fears; bookies respond by hybridizing systems, blending AI with human oversight for finals like Super Bowls. Experts who've audited these setups confirm error corrections happen in under a minute, maintaining trust amid scrutiny.
Regulatory Landscape and Ethical Considerations
Governments worldwide grapple with AI's opacity in betting, pushing for explainable models that reveal decision factors; the EU's proposed AI Act, set for phased rollout by 2026, classifies high-risk betting algos under strict audits, while U.S. states like New Jersey require logging for disputes. Figures from the European Gaming and Betting Association show compliance costs rising 15%, yet incident rates plummet as flawed predictions get flagged automatically.
Ethical debates swirl around bias—AI trained on skewed historical data might undervalue underdogs from certain regions—but ongoing retraining with diverse datasets mitigates this, as one MIT study on predictive fairness demonstrated. Bettors benefit indirectly, since cleaner odds foster sustainable markets; that's the reality, even if transparency lags behind tech speed.
Case Studies: AI in Action Across Sports
During the 2024 World Series, AI adjusted baseball odds 50 times per inning based on pitch tracking and batter heatmaps, flipping moneyline favorites after a solo homer; data logs showed a 7% liability shave for books. Soccer fans saw similar magic in the Champions League semis, where xG models (expected goals) recalibrated totals post-red card, enabling in-play parlays that settled minutes later.
And in horse racing, live odds on UK tracks (before recent regs) shifted with sectional times and jockey biometrics, cutting overrounds to under 5%; one thoroughbred event logged 200 updates in a 2-minute stretch. Esports takes it further—CS:GO rounds see pistol-round odds flip on first blood, with AI simulating 10,000 map outcomes per kill. These examples underscore AI's role in keeping bets fair adn fluid.
